The Invisible Heart of Your Project

Aservois more than just a motor and some gears. It’s the bridge between a digital command and a physical action. If that bridge is shaky, the whole project falls apart. I’ve seen brilliant designs fail because the "slop" in the gear train was too high, or the deadband was too wide.

The Rational Side of High Performance

Let's look at the specs for a moment, but keep it simple. When we talk about a 20kg-cm servo, we aren't just throwing numbers around. We are talking about the ability to hold a position against gravity without vibrating.

I remember a project where a tilt-rotor drone kept losing its level. The culprit? The servos couldn't handle the back-EMF (electromotive force) generated by the wind resistance. We swapped them for a Kpower-based solution with better circuitry. The jitter stopped. The drone stayed rock solid.

It wasn't magic. It was just better logic gates and tighter tolerances in the metal gears.
